Time your speech to know the length of your speech. That way, you can make edits to stay within the allotted time. If it is not long enough, add a bit of meat to it. Finally, don’t rush when speaking.

If you need to prepare for an upcoming public speaking engagement, make sure you commit your speech to memory before anything else. Once you have your speech memorized, then the delivery method you choose can be worked on. Once you have the speech memorized, you can ad lib once you are on the stage.
Being prepared – understanding your topic is key. Even if your speech is memorized, knowing key facts and elements will help tremendously. Pay attention to how your audience is responding. This can also reinforce your speech when answering questions or providing follow up conversations.
Always look at your audience when you are speaking in public. This will limit the amount of distractions that you have. You are attempting to convey a point or be persuasive, so you must be completely present.
After you have memorized the broad strokes of your speech, practice often. This will give you the chance to adjust your speech as necessary. Work on your pace and your breathing. You should pause every now and again to allow the audience to indicate their approval with applause. Use the equipment you are going to use for the speech to practice if you can.
Make sure you have a good understanding about your topic when you’re preparing your speech. Have a broad understanding of the topic, so you can cover it from every angle. Make sure that you understand each of the key points. It will be worth it when you find the audience asking questions.
Make sure you are acquainted with your audience. If possible, find out some of the individuals that will be in the crowd. Stand by the door as they come into the room, and try to get to quickly know them. When you do these things, you’ll feel a lot more familiar with the people and the room.
Tell the story true to be a better speaker. Prior to getting on stage, sketch out what you want to say. It should have a beginning, middle, and ending that is clear so that you get your ideas out better. Be sure the story is true so your words appear natural and authentic.
Keep moving if you suddenly realize you skipped something in your outline. You may lose your audience for good if you break your pace. Plus, if you don’t draw attention to something that was omitted, then your audience probably won’t even realize anything was missing.
If you are anxious about public speaking, practice deep breathing techniques. Controlling your breathing will reduce your level of stress. Inhale and exhale counting to four each time. Repeat this until you feel your breathing and heart rate calm down.
Make sure you look good, even if the talk is an informal one. Your attire can help you to feel more confident, which will carry over into your delivery. For guys, a neck tie can be vital. A tie helps audience members’ focus to the speaker’s face. That helps keep people tuned in for the entire talk.
Do not drink alcohol prior to giving your speech. Though it may work to loosen you up, that might just be a bad idea. Nothing is worse than getting up on the platform and forgetting what you are going to say because you have imbibed in alcoholic beverages before your speech.
Practice your speech as much as you possibly can. Use a mirror, so you can practices your expressions and gestures, as well. Ask those closest to you to listen to your presentation as well. They may have valuable advice for you.
Get in a good mindset. You can feel nervous. Everyone usually does before a speech. What is not okay is negative thinking. If you start thinking about failing, chances are you will fail. Think positively and you will do well.
